<description>The so-called Darboux III oscillator is an exactly solvable N-dimensional nonlinear oscillator defined&#xd;
on a radially symmetric space with non-constant negative curvature. This oscillator can be interpreted&#xd;
as a smooth (super)integrable deformation of the usual N-dimensional harmonic oscillator in terms of&#xd;
a non-negative parameter λ which is directly related to the curvature of the underlying space. In this&#xd;
paper, a detailed study of the Shannon information entropy for the quantum version of the Darboux&#xd;
III oscillator is presented, and the interplay between entropy and curvature is analysed. In particular,&#xd;
analytical results for the Shannon entropy in the position space can be found in the N-dimensional case,&#xd;
and the known results for the quantum states of the N-dimensional harmonic oscillator are recovered&#xd;
in the limit of vanishing curvature λ → 0. However, the Fourier transform of the Darboux III wave&#xd;
functions cannot be computed in exact form, thus preventing the analytical study of the information&#xd;
entropy in momentum space. Nevertheless, we have computed the latter numerically both in the one&#xd;
and three-dimensional cases and we have found that by increasing the absolute value of the negative&#xd;
curvature (through a larger λ parameter) the information entropy in position space increases, while in&#xd;
momentum space it becomes smaller. This result is indeed consistent with the spreading properties&#xd;
of the wave functions of this quantum nonlinear oscillator, which are explicitly shown. The sum of&#xd;
the entropies in position and momentum spaces has been also analysed in terms of the curvature: for&#xd;
all excited states such total entropy decreases with λ, but for the ground state the total entropy is&#xd;
minimized when λ vanishes, and the corresponding uncertainty relation is always fulfilled.</description>
